Simply seven days after Apple relaxed the foundations concerning sport emulation apps in its varied App Shops, the primary packages that take full benefit have appeared.

How he noticed it Apple insider informationThe primary two functions are Emu64 XL for Commodore 64 video games and iGBA for Gameboy Advance and GameboyColor titles.

When Apple modified its guidelines final week, it grew to become fairly clear that whereas emulators at the moment are allowed, copyright nonetheless largely applies. “You might be liable for all software program provided in your software, together with making certain that such software program complies with these Tips and all relevant legal guidelines,” the textual content mentioned. “Software program that doesn’t adjust to a number of pointers will end in rejection of your software.”

As such, neither emulator comes with video games, as Emu64 XL permits gamers to “load .T64 and .D64 information like previous floppies” and iGBA requires video games to be obtained by way of the Recordsdata app.

Because of this apps match comfortably throughout the guidelines as written: no video games are supplied and it’s as much as inpidual customers to offer their very own. In any case, it is ROMs that may include copyrighted software program, not emulators, and that is the authorized grey space that emulators have occupied on different platforms for years.

That mentioned, because the App Retailer is a closed retailer the place enforcement of the foundations is as much as Apple alone, it was nonetheless unclear whether or not the corporate would determine to dam such apps anyway, with out having to clarify how they work.

One principle was that the rule change would solely enable copyright holders to create their very own emulation apps (assume Sega, Sony or Nintendo making a retro arcade with their traditional video games), however the look of those two apps from third events reveals that Apple intends to take a extra hands-off strategy, no less than at first.

In different phrases, no less than for now, iPhone emulators will work the identical method they do on Android, Home windows or Mac.
